Also, What is the most expensive leather?

Nappa leather is one of the most expensive types of leather fabric on the market. It is a soft, full-grained leather made from the skin of kids or lamb. It is very supple and lightweight and wears well. Nappa leather is used to make luxury handbags, gloves, shoes, accessories, luggage and clothing items.

What is crocodile leather?

Crocodile leather is an exotic leather which as a group, makes up less than 1% of the world’s leather production. It is rare compared to other hides such as sheep or cow and requires high levels of craftsmanship to prepare it for use in the consumer industry.

Is kangaroo leather soft?

Kangaroo leather is naturally soft. In addition, its strength means it can be rendered as thin as 0.30 mm. Most other leathers lose durability and strength when thinner than 0.60 mm. Kangaroo leather stays soft through multiple washings, even at the thinner thicknesses.

Is kangaroo leather tougher than cowhide?

Kangaroo leather is lighter and stronger than the hide of a cow or goat. It has 10 times the tensile strength of cowhide and is 50% stronger than goatskin. … Cattle hide also contains sweat glands, erector pili muscles and a distinct gradation in elastin levels, concentrated in the upper part of the skin.

Is kangaroo leather sustainable?

Kangaroo leather is considered amongst the most sustainable leathers – a green alternative to other leathers and synthetic products and widely regarded as an intelligent use of a sustainable resource. Kangaroos are not farmed. They are harvested in the wild from a large self-replenishing population.

Is Ostrich leather?

Ostrich leather is the result of tanning skins taken from African ostriches farmed for their feathers, skin and meat. The leather is distinctive for its pattern of bumps or vacant quill follicles, ranged across a smooth field in varying densities.

What is high quality leather?

The highest quality grade of leather is Full Grain followed by Top Grain. Lower quality grades of leather include Genuine leather (also called Corrected Grain leather) and Bonded leather.

Which is real leather?

Real leather is a natural material made from real animal skin. … Top grain leather is a split layer that is sanded and given a finish coat, so it does not show as many imperfections as full-grain leather. Genuine leather is made from what remains after the top layers are split off for top grain leather.
